TaskList embraces a clever new web technology called local storage; which can remember what items have been checked-off the list between browsing sessions. TaskList is compatible with all newer web browsers, tablets and mobile devices.

Setup

Install TaskList in the normal way. Open the Stacks Library to drag and drop a copy of TaskList into your page. Access the stack settings in the Stacks side panel.

In the stack settings, you can change various colour and style settings. Click the blue button in edit mode to add list items or sub-headings. These sub-stacks can be dragged into any order.
